What is the California Lease Agreement?
The California Lease Agreement is a critical legal document that establishes a rental relationship between landlords and tenants. It outlines the terms of the rental agreement, ensuring both parties understand their rights and responsibilities. This document necessitates the signatures of both landlords and tenants, thereby solidifying the agreement. Governed by California state laws, the lease agreement serves to protect the interests of both parties involved in the rental process.
Purpose and Benefits of the California Lease Agreement
The primary purpose of the California Lease Agreement is to clearly outline essential terms such as rent, lease duration, and the responsibilities of both landlords and tenants. By detailing these aspects, it promotes clarity and security within the rental relationship. This agreement provides legal protection and helps in protecting the rights of each party involved, ultimately preventing disputes that can arise from misunderstandings.
Key Features of the California Lease Agreement
The California Lease Agreement contains several critical sections crucial for defining the terms of the arrangement. Key features include:
-
Rent amount and payment schedule
-
Lease duration and renewal terms
-
Responsibilities for repairs and maintenance
-
Any unique clauses specific to California rental laws
The document is designed as a fillable form, allowing landlords and tenants to personalize the agreement to suit their specific needs.

What are the eligibility requirements for using the California Lease Agreement?
Both parties must be of legal age in California to enter into a binding rental agreement. Landlords should own or manage the property, while tenants must provide valid identification.
Is there a deadline for submitting the California Lease Agreement?
While there is no specific deadline to complete the lease agreement, it should be finalized before the tenant takes possession of the property. Timely execution helps prevent misunderstandings.
How do I submit the completed California Lease Agreement?
Once the lease is completed and signed, it can be provided to the tenant either in person or sent electronically. Ensure both parties retain a copy for their records.
Are there any required supporting documents for the lease agreement?
Typically, there are no required supporting documents for the lease agreement itself. However, landlords may want to obtain proof of income or references from tenants.
What common mistakes should I avoid when completing the lease agreement?
Common mistakes include failing to fill in all required fields, providing incorrect details, and not having both parties sign the document. Review all sections carefully.
How long does it take to process a California Lease Agreement?
The processing time is typically immediate, as the lease agreement is effective as soon as both parties sign. Ensure clauses are clear to avoid delays.
What if I need to modify the California Lease Agreement after it’s filled out?
Modifications can be made by both parties agreeing to the changes. Ensure any amendments are documented and signed by both parties to maintain legal validity.
